Form 4: Cigna Executive Eric Palmer Reports Changes in Beneficial Ownership

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4 Filing


Eric Palmer, a Cigna executive, reports changes in his beneficial ownership of Cigna Group stock due to the settlement of strategic performance shares and tax obligations.

Summary

  • On March 1, 2024, Eric Palmer acquired 12,792 shares of Cigna common stock at $0.00 per share due to the settlement of strategic performance shares for the 2021-2023 performance period.
  • On the same date, 2,710 shares were disposed of at $333.36 per share to satisfy tax obligations upon vesting of restricted shares.
  • Additionally, 5,928 shares were disposed of at $333.36 per share to satisfy tax obligations upon settlement of strategic performance shares.
  • Following these transactions, Palmer directly owns 54,323 shares of Cigna common stock.
  • Palmer also indirectly owns 244.8499 shares through a 401(k) plan, 41.1149 shares through a spouse's 401(k) plan, and 1,437 shares through a trust.
